Minister of Technical Education Discusses Development of Vocational Education System with UNESCO Regional Center
[03/03/2026 08:06]

ADEN - SABA
Minister of Technical Education and Vocational Training Dr. Anwar al-Mahri met Tuesday with the National Coordinator of the UNESCO Regional Center for Quality and Excellence in Education Dr. Amjad Samir.

The two parties discussed ways to strengthen cooperation to develop the technical and vocational education system and enhance its overall quality.

The meeting, attended by the Deputy Minister for the Quality Sector, Dr. Ahmed Kulaib, addressed the importance of implementing specialized reform projects within the sector.

These include developing strategic policies to improve institutional performance and updating educational and training curricula in line with modern standards and labor market needs across various specializations.

Dr. al-Mahri affirmed the Ministry’s commitment to building strategic partnerships with relevant and supporting entities to strengthen the educational and training process within upcoming development plans.

This, he noted, would contribute to qualifying youth and transforming them into effective human capital that supports the national economy.

He pointed out that the technical and vocational education sector has faced difficult circumstances in recent years, which requires concerted efforts to overcome challenges and keep pace with developments by establishing clear policies, updating curricula in line with modern changes, and making optimal use of national competencies.

For his part, the Center’s Coordinator expressed readiness to expand areas of cooperation with the Ministry in a way that contributes to achieving institutional excellence and improving the outcomes of technical and vocational education.
